Understanding Fractions and Percentages
Before we tackle 14/28, let's establish a clear understanding of the relationship between fractions and percentages. A fraction represents a part of a whole, expressed as a ratio of two numbers – the numerator (top number) and the denominator (bottom number). Consider this: a percentage, on the other hand, represents a fraction out of 100. The word "percent" literally means "per hundred." Which means, converting a fraction to a percentage involves finding the equivalent fraction with a denominator of 100.
Method 1: Simplifying the Fraction
The simplest approach to converting 14/28 to a percentage is to first simplify the fraction. Notice that both the numerator (14) and the denominator (28) are divisible by 14. Simplifying the fraction gives us:
14 ÷ 14 = 1 28 ÷ 14 = 2
That's why, 14/28 simplifies to 1/2. This simplified fraction is much easier to work with Not complicated — just consistent..
Method 2: Converting the Simplified Fraction to a Percentage
Now that we have the simplified fraction 1/2, we can convert it to a percentage. There are two common methods for this conversion:
Method 2a: Using Decimal Conversion
-
Convert the fraction to a decimal: Divide the numerator (1) by the denominator (2): 1 ÷ 2 = 0.5
-
Convert the decimal to a percentage: Multiply the decimal by 100 and add the "%" symbol: 0.5 x 100 = 50% Most people skip this — try not to..
Because of this, 1/2 is equivalent to 50%.
Method 2b: Finding an Equivalent Fraction with a Denominator of 100
-
Determine the multiplication factor: To convert the denominator of 1/2 to 100, we need to multiply it by 50 (since 2 x 50 = 100) Simple, but easy to overlook..
-
Multiply both the numerator and the denominator by the same factor: Multiplying both the numerator and denominator of 1/2 by 50 gives us: (1 x 50) / (2 x 50) = 50/100
-
Express as a percentage: A fraction with a denominator of 100 directly represents the percentage. Because of this, 50/100 is equal to 50% Still holds up..
That's why, 14/28 is equal to 50%.

Further Exploration: Proportionality and Ratio
Understanding the relationship between 14 and 28 is key to understanding why the percentage is 50%. The fraction 14/28 represents a ratio. A ratio indicates the relative size of two quantities. Consider this: in this case, 14 is half of 28 (14 x 2 = 28). This direct proportionality directly translates to a 50% representation. Any fraction where the numerator is exactly half the denominator will always equate to 50%.
